Yardi is seeking an experienced Accountant to manage general ledger, journal entries, AP/AR, revenue reconciliations, and month-end close across a multi-entity setup. You’ll ensure GAAP adherence and accurate financial reporting in a fast-paced real estate tech environment.
The role requires 5+ years of accounting, foreign currency consolidations, and audits experience, with advanced Excel skills (PivotTable, Power Query). Competitive benefits and salary are offered.
At Yardi, we're looking for a detail-oriented and analytical Accountant to help ensure the accuracy and integrity of our financial operations. In this role, you'll manage key accounting functions including general ledger activities, journal entries, accounts payable and receivable, revenue reconciliations, and month-end close processes. You'll analyze financial transactions, maintain accurate financial records, and support compliance with GAAP, global accounting standards, and company policies while contributing to timely and accurate financial reporting.
As a valued member of our accounting team, you'll also assist with tax filings, audits, contract and billing reviews, supplier invoice processing, and projects that support business growth and operational excellence.
